Nviro cleans crime scenes as part of three year contract with Hampshire Police
Cleaning contractor Nviro has successfully retained and increased the value of its contract with the Office of the Police & Crime Commissioner for Hampshire after undergoing a rigorous retendering process via Hampshire County Council's procurement team.
Nviro won the bid to clean police premises plus additional work involving crime scenes. Amanda Fry, Nviro's Regional Director, says of the win:
"We have been providing consistently high degrees of expertise and standards of service over the last five years. This is aligned with the high levels of flexibility that the Office of the Police and Crime Commissioner for Hampshire requires for a unique contract, with its multiple sites and specific considerations."
The three-year contract, now worth over £3 million, includes sanitising scenes of crime.
A comprehensive three day training programme, which included the cleaning of simulated crime scenes, was undertaken at the National Academy of Crime Scene Cleaners by members of the Nviro staff to ensure that personnel will be confident in facing what might be traumatic scenes. Nviro is now one of fewer than 200 members of NACSC nationwide.
The training was undertaken by Amanda Fry and Charlotte Sleven, Training & Safety, Health, Environment, Quality (SHEQ) Manager, in Bristol - said to be the only centre in the UK to provide such training.
In addition to this specialist course, Nviro cleaning operatives are trained to British Institute of Cleaning Science standards during induction and receive ongoing coaching. When working with the police it is essential that staff retain a high level of discretion, as they may come across sensitive data not suitable for the public, and this discipline is worked into the training course content to ensure full compliance.
